Freeport
Walter (Red) Shenberger Sr, 75 of Freeport passed away on May 29, 2012 at home after a long and courageous battle with Cancer. He was born Feb. 20, 1937 to Walter (Bud) Shenberger and Thelma Melester
He married Barbara Loring on Oct. 9, 1954 in Dubuque, Iowa. He was employed at the age of 16 at Modern Plating and worked there for 24 years and 6 months. During this time he started his own part-time business Red's Bronzing with his wife and son Rick eventually going full time working up until May 22, 2012. His wife and son Rick will continue to run the business.
He loved being outdoors at his "farm" enjoying his pond, garden, fishing and the Casinos. He loved watching his grandson's race stock cars in Freeport and Oklahoma.
He was a member of the First Church of the Nazarene and a member of the Freeport Moose Lodge for 42 years.
His wife, 4 sons, survives him: Wally Jr. (Cindy), Wayne (Cheryl), Rick (Tammy) all of Freeport and Randy (Tootie) of Sharon Oklahoma, 7 grandchildren: Tom (Dawn), Patty, Heather (J.R.), Holly (Dave), Ricky (Tanya), Mike and Nick. 12 great-grandchildren: Hunter, Bryce, Whitney, Peyton, Brayden, Brody, Grant, Gracie, Konner, Elizabeth, Addison and Matthew. Brothers: Willard (Rita), Sheldon (Sharon) and sister Evelyn (Bucky) Taggart.
He is preceded in death by his parents, sister Ruby (Delon) Brown and great-granddaughter Madyson Jacobs.
